In Mount Vernon, grand 19th-century mansions now
house cultural landmarks, restaurants and hotels. Tucked
into many of the neighborhood’s museums are fabulous
gift shops—try the Walters Art Museum for art-inspired
finds, or the Maryland Historical Society for history
buffs and Maryland-themed items. The neighborhood
has plenty of boutique shopping, too. At KSM Candle Co.,
shop the handmade scented soy candles (or make your
own!) and peruse attached neighbor Keepers Vintage
for a curated selection of handpicked vintage fashion.
Other popular shops include Doll House Boutique
(contemporary women’s clothing), Baby’s on Fire (records)
and FRS (sneakers and streetwear).
Stroll The Avenue—that’s 36th Street—in Hampden to pop
into many boutiques in one go, including quite a few of
the city’s vintage shops. Head to the sprawling two-story
Trohv to find just that: A treasure trove of gifts, with a
little something
for nearly
anyone, from
cheeky men’s
finds to cool
kids’ stuff and
everything in
between.
